- Complete manufacturer-approved training before operating any mast climbing platform.
- Ensure the MCWP is erected by competent persons following the installation manual.
- Check the base foundations and ground capacity before erection begins.
- Maintain tie spacing exactly as specified by the manufacturer — do not remove ties.
- Observe the safe working load limit and do not overload the platform with materials.
- Stop work and lower the platform when wind speeds exceed the manufacturer's limit.
- Verify the thorough examination certificate is current before using the MCWP.
- Complete the daily pre-use inspection of drives, safety devices, and platform condition.
- Use the platform controls smoothly and stop immediately if any fault is detected.
- Report any unusual noises, vibrations, or control problems to the supervisor.

- DON'T operate a MCWP without completing the required manufacturer-approved training.
- DON'T allow unqualified persons to erect, modify, or dismantle the platform system.
- DON'T set up the MCWP on ground that has not been assessed for load-bearing capacity.
- DON'T remove ties to the building — they prevent mast deflection and wind-induced failure.
- DON'T exceed the safe working load — count workers, materials, and equipment together.
- DON'T continue working at height when wind speeds are above the platform's rated limit.
- DON'T use a MCWP without a current thorough examination certificate on site.
- DON'T skip the daily pre-use check — drive and safety device failures cause falls.
- DON'T override safety limit switches or drive interlocks under any circumstances.
- DON'T lean over the guardrails or stand on the edge of the platform for extra reach.
